引言

比特币作为一种去中心化的数字货币,自诞生以来深受投资者和科技爱好者的关注。在使用比特币的过程中,钱包地址作为收发比特币的关键组件,常常被提及。然而,很多人对于比特币钱包地址的唯一性存在疑问。本文将深入探讨比特币钱包地址的特性,解答用户对于其唯一性的问题,并提供详细的技术背景支持。

什么是比特币钱包地址?

比特币钱包地址是否唯一?揭秘背后的技术原理

比特币钱包地址是一串由特定字符组成的字符串,用于接收和发送比特币。每一个钱包地址都是基于公钥生成的,而公钥则是通过私钥进行加密算法生成的。比特币地址的形式通常以字母“1”,“3”或“bc1”开头,长度在26至35个字符之间,其中包含大写字母、小写字母及数字。

用户可以通过比特币钱包获取多个钱包地址,每一个地址可以被视为一个独立的账户,用于存储比特币。

比特币钱包地址的唯一性解析

比特币钱包地址的唯一性可以从多个角度进行分析。由于比特币的底层技术是基于区块链的,因此每一个被创建的地址都是在一个巨大的公钥空间内生成的。理论上,一个比特币钱包地址是唯一的,但在实际应用中,我们需要考虑以下几个因素来理解其唯一性。

  • 公钥的数量:比特币使用ECC(椭圆曲线加密)技术生成公钥,其空间足够大,因此地址的数量是极为庞大的。
  • 地址生成算法:钱包地址的生成算法确保了每个地址是基于公钥进行哈希计算而来,加强了其唯一性。
  • 地址重复的可能性:虽然理论上不应该出现重复地址,但在极为极端的情况下存在碰撞可能性,但实际上极是不可能发生。

比特币钱包地址的生命周期

比特币钱包地址是否唯一?揭秘背后的技术原理

比特币钱包地址并不是永久存在的,用户在生成、使用以及最终不再使用这些地址的过程中,这些地址形成了一个特有的生命周期。

1. 地址生成:当用户创建比特币钱包时,会随机生成一组私钥和公钥,从而由公钥生成比特币地址。

2. 地址使用:用户可以将生成的钱包地址用于接收和发送比特币。每个地址的使用次数是有限的,用户可以根据自己需要生成新地址。

3. 地址废弃:当用户不再使用某个地址时,这个地址将不会再被主动使用。虽然这个地址在区块链上依然存在,但是它变得无效,直到可能的时间,用户所用的钱包软件未再次使用它。

比特币地址的安全性问题

比特币钱包地址虽然理论上是唯一的,但它们也面临着安全性的问题。用户在使用比特币地址进行交易时,必须考虑以下几个安全隐患:

1. 地址被盗:如果用户的私钥被盗窃,那么相应的钱包地址下的比特币就会成为盗贼的财产。因此,保护私钥的安全非常重要。

2. 地址重用:虽然一个钱包可以有多个地址,但许多人往往会重复使用一个地址,这样做可能会泄漏用户的充值历史和交易习惯。

3. 钓鱼攻击:伪造的比特币地址可能导致用户发送比特币到错误的地址,从而造成损失。用户需要核实接收地址的正确性。

比特币钱包地址的未来展望

随着比特币技术的不断发展,钱包地址的管理及其实用性有可能会不断。以下是对比特币钱包地址未来的展望:

1. 隐私性增强:随着技术的发展,可能会推出新的隐私保护协议,保障用户地址的使用隐私。

2. 地址标准化:未来或许会有标准化的地址格式,使得用户在使用不同钱包时拥有更好的体验。

3. 提高安全性:新一代的加密算法和技术可能会使得钱包地址的生成和管理变得更加安全,减少盗窃风险。

常见问题解答

1. 比特币钱包地址是否会过期?

比特币钱包地址并不会过期,除非相关的私人密钥被丢失或被盗,用户无法访问与之关联的比特币。遗忘或丢失密钥意味着用户将永远无法恢复对该地址的访问。尽管如此,这些地址依然会在区块链上保留,直至全球的比特币网络停滞。

2. 是否可以通过比特币地址找到用户的身份?

比特币地址本质上是匿名的,但是交易信息在区块链上是公开的。因此,通过分析交易,可以推导出地址之间的关联,从而揭示某种程度上的用户行为模式。然而,仅仅依靠钱包地址难以直接得知用户的身份。为了保护隐私,用户一般会使用不同地址进行交易,避免资金来源被追溯。

3. 为什么我需要多个比特币地址?

使用多个比特币地址可以提高用户的隐私性和安全性。每次交易时使用新的地址可以防止外界通过交易记录分析出用户的全部财务状况。而且,通过多个地址管理,小额日常交易与大的投资交易可以有效分开,从而便于管理和监控个人资产。

4. 如何安全管理我的比特币钱包?

安全管理比特币钱包包括保护私钥、定期备份钱包、及时更新钱包软件、使用硬件钱包、开启双重认证等措施。安全意识尤为重要,尤其是对于潜在的网络威胁和劫持,保持谨慎是保护财产的关键。

5. 比特币地址冲突的问题如何解决?

理论上的比特币地址冲突是可以存在的,但在实际操作中几乎不可能遇到。由于ECC算法的性质,生成冲突的地址机率极小。在极为极端的情况下,可能依赖于伪随机数生成算法,很难与现有地址发生冲突。因此,当用户创建一个新的地址时,几乎可以保证不会存在冲突问题。

总结

比特币钱包地址的唯一性是区块链技术中的一个重要特性,使得每个地址在理论上都是唯一且不可重复的。虽然存在某些安全性考虑,但只要用户正确管理钱包和私钥,转移资金的风险是极小的。此外,比特币生态系统的不断演进也必将为用户带来更好的钱包管理体验。随着更多技术的革新与隐私保护需求的提升,比特币钱包的未来充满了可能。